I have my GC upstairs in my house but I need to have 3-4 keypads downstairs. Instead of taking up more space in the conduit running from attic to crawlspace by running 4 Cat5s, is there a way to just run a single cat5? Seems like since the keypads have an address that it may be possible to install a hub in the crawlspace and then attach the keypads there. Any chance of this?

I think the lack of replies means more we don't no, not necessarily no. Why don't you call or email Nuvo?
 
Since all of the management and routing for the keypads is done through the EZ-Port, I would venture that this is not possible. However, as Steve suggested, I would contact NuVo. Professor KiloWatt would know for sure.
